    The estimate of 2.5 million gigabytes of memory capacity for the human brain comes from a study by researchers at the Salk Institute for Biological Studies, published in 2016¹. They used a new technique to measure the size and shape of synapses, which are the connections between neurons that store information. They found that synapses can have 26 different sizes, each corresponding to a different amount of information. By multiplying the number of synapses by the number of possible sizes, they calculated the total memory capacity of the brain.
    However, this estimate is not very precise, as it assumes that all synapses are equally used and that each size represents a fixed amount of information. In reality, synapses are constantly changing and adapting to new experiences, and the amount of information they store may vary depending on the context and the type of information. Therefore, the actual memory capacity of the human brain may be much higher or lower than 2.5 million gigabytes.
    Another way to estimate the memory capacity of the human brain is to compare it with the storage capacity of digital devices, such as hard drives or flash drives. However, this comparison is also problematic, as the brain and digital devices store information in very different ways. The brain uses a complex network of neurons and synapses that can encode information in various forms, such as patterns, associations, emotions, and meanings. Digital devices use binary codes that consist of sequences of 0s and 1s that represent discrete units of information. Therefore, it is not easy to translate one system into another.
    In conclusion, the memory capacity of the human brain is not a fixed number that can be easily measured or compared. It depends on many factors, such as the structure and function of synapses, the type and quality of information, and the methods and tools used to estimate it. The human brain is a remarkable organ that can store and process vast amounts of information in ways that are still not fully understood by science.
